James McFarling, Declaration of Homestead, 3 August 1887, Napa County, CA Homestead Book B:93.

Know All Men by These Presents; That I James McFarling of the County of Napa and State of California do hereby certify and declare that I am married, and that I do now reside with my Family on the lots of land and premises Situate in the said County of Napa and State of California, bounded and described as follows, Commencing at the Middle of Napa River where the Easterly line of E.M. Yorks land crosses said River running thence in a northerly direction along said line to the lands of Charles Krug; thence in a westerly direction along the line of said Krugs land to within one rod of the corner of John Gillams land; thence in a southerly direction and parallel with said Gillams line to the middle of Napa River; thence down the middle of said River to the place of beginning containing thirty (30) acres more or less - Being the same tract of land conveyed to said James McFarling by E.M. York & wife by Deed dated Decr 19th 1862, also that other tract of land lying adjoining the above tract and described as follows, to wit: Commencing at a stake at the most northerly corner of the above described tract; thence N. 34 1/2 degrees E. 6.38 chains to a Stake on the hill from which a black oak bears south Easterly 1.??? links distant; thence south Easterly to a Stake on a point in the Bale grant line and surveyed by C.C. Tracy, where the South Easterly line of the above tract, would if extended Easterly, strike said point in said Bale Grant line, from which stake a manzanita tree 18 inches in Diameter bears N. 14 degrees W. 17 links distant; thence S. 34 1/2 degrees W. 15.9 chains to a State on the N.E. corner of the above tract thence along the north Easterly line of said tract to the place of beginning, containing fifteen 15 acres more or less. And that it is my intention to use and claim the said lot of land and premises together with the dwelling-house thereon, and its appurtenances, as a Homestead and I do hereby select and claim the same as a Homestead, under the provisions of an Act of the Legislature of the State of California, entitled "An Act to amend An Act to Exempt the Homestead and other property from forced sale in certain cases passed April twenty-first, one Thousand Eight hundred and fifty-one, approved April 28th 1860," and of the several Acts amendatory thereof and supplementary thereto. In Witness Whereof, I have hereunto set my hand and seal this third (3rd) day of August one Thousand Eight hundred and seventy two (1872). James McFarling (seal)

State of California

County of Napa On this third (3d) day of August A.D. one thousand Eight hundred and seventy-two before me David McClure, a notary Public, in and for said Napa County, duly commissioned and sworn personally appeared the within named James McFarling whose name is subscribed to the annexed Instrument, as a party thereto, personally known to me to be the individual described in and who Executed the said annexed Instrument and said James McFarling acknowledged to me that he Executed the same freely and voluntarily, and for the uses and purposes therein mentioned.

(seal) In Witness Whereof, I have hereunto set my hand and affixed my Official Seal the day and year in this Certificate last above written.

David McClure

Notary Public

A true copy of an original recorded at request of James McFarling August 3d, A.D. 1872 at 40 mins past 10 o'clock A.M.

L.M. Corwin

Co Recorder


Copies of the following Napa County Deeds are in packet folders:

19 December 1862, E.M. York and Wife to James McFarling, 36 acres, $900, DB K:33.

1 February 1871, Charles Krug and wife, Caroline, to James McFarling, 15 acres adjacent to that he bought from York, $200, DB P:425.

29 October 1890, John W. McFarling to Eva R. McFarling, 30 acres conveyed by York to James McFarling, and 15 acres adjoining Bale Grant line [from Krug], $100, refers to an indenture dated Winter day of February 1883, DB 33:277, DB 47:253.

29 October 1890, Eva R. McFarling to John W. McFarling, 30 plus 15 acres described above, DB 47:254.

1 November 1897, Johnson H. McFarling and Alice, his wife, and John W. McFarling and Josephine, his wife, to Mrs. Carrie L. Alexander, $100, 46.3 acres, DB 62:96.
